Is hot glue gun good for Wood?

Wood glue is designed to hold strong and create long-lasting wood joints, but it takes awhile to dry. Hot glue, on the other hand, hardens almost instantly. In fact, you can use hot glue as decent method for clamping two wood joints together while wood glue dries.

Does flour and water make glue?

The simplest glue is made from a paste of flour and water. You can also make cornstarch paste or milk glue. All are easy, non-toxic, and great for making paper crafts including paper-mâché projects.

Do low temp glue guns work?

Low melt glue guns are safe and easy to use. They carry a reduced risk of burns due to a lower temperature and are commonly used for bonding heat sensitive materials, arts and crafts and schools.

What is stronger than Gorilla Glue?

Epoxy is considered “stronger” because it penetrates deeper into the wood, and it hardens to a greater degree than gorilla glue. All adhesives have limits as to strength.

What is the strongest glue to buy?

The name of the world’s strongest adhesive is DELO MONOPOX VE403728. This is a modified version of the high-temperature-resistant DELO MONOPOX HT2860. This epoxy resin forms a very dense network during heat curing.

Can we make glue at home?

In a saucepan, whisk together flour and cold water. Use equal portions of flour and water for a thick paste and add more water to make glue. Heat the mixture until it boils and thickens. Store the glue in a sealed container.

What does E6000 not stick to?

E6000 works best when applied at 70 to 85 degrees Fahrenheit. When cured, it can withstand temperatures between -40 and 150 degrees Fahrenheit. Use E6000 in a well vented area. E6000 will not adhere to the dichroic or iridized surface of glass.

What is the strongest natural glue?

Bacterium makes nature’s strongest glue

  • So secure is the adhesive made by Caulobacter crescentus that the bacterium can cling to a surface even when subjected to a force equivalent to four cars balanced on a coin.
  • Caulobacter crescentus is usually the first organism to colonize any watery surface, from boat hulls, to water pipes, to medical catheters.

Which paper is used for making gift box?

Cardboard boxes are made from corrugated cardboard because it is an incredibly robust and durable type of paper. Because corrugated cardboard is stiff, it can be difficult to cut. Use a sharp craft knife and ruler for the best cutting results.

Is Gorilla Glue good for crafts?

The original Gorilla Glue formular is probably not your nest option for paper crafting. While it will stick to paper, Gorilla Glue is very strong and is an expansive glue. It’s probably best to choose something that’s a little lighter but still strong, like a cyanoacrylate adhesive such as superglue.
